  • The History of Oak Island

    Oak Island’s story begins in 1795 when a young man named Daniel McGinnis stumbled upon a curious depression in the ground. Intrigued, McGinnis and his friends began digging, uncovering a series of wooden platforms at regular intervals. This marked the beginning of what would later be known as the Money Pit. Over the years, numerous expeditions were launched, each hoping to uncover the island’s hidden riches.

    The island’s history is steeped in mystery and speculation. Early settlers believed the island was used by pirates to bury their loot, with Captain Kidd being the most frequently mentioned name. However, as more evidence emerged, other theories gained traction, including the possibility of the island being a repository for ancient artifacts or even the lost treasures of the Knights Templar.

    Despite centuries of exploration, no definitive treasure has been found. Yet, the island continues to draw adventurers and researchers eager to solve its riddles. Its history is a testament to humanity’s enduring fascination with the unknown and the lengths people will go to uncover the truth.

    The Money Pit

    The Money Pit is the centerpiece of Oak Island’s mystery. Located near the eastern end of the island, this enigmatic shaft has been the focus of countless expeditions. Initial excavations revealed a series of wooden platforms, coconut fibers, and layers of clay, suggesting deliberate construction. However, as diggers reached greater depths, they encountered flooding tunnels that thwarted their efforts.

    Early Discoveries

    • Wooden Platforms: Found at regular intervals, these platforms were initially thought to support the weight of the treasure.
    • Coconut Fibers: An unusual find in Nova Scotia, these fibers hinted at a connection to tropical regions.
    • Flooding Tunnels: Ingeniously designed to protect the treasure, these tunnels filled with seawater whenever excavation reached a certain depth.

    The Challenges

    Despite advanced technology and modern engineering, the Money Pit remains a formidable challenge. The flooding tunnels, combined with the island’s unstable soil, have made excavation both costly and dangerous. Many have speculated that the pit was designed as a booby trap, ensuring that only the most determined would succeed.

    Theories About the Treasure

    Over the years, numerous theories have emerged about the nature of Oak Island’s treasure. Some believe it to be pirate gold, while others think it may hold ancient manuscripts or religious artifacts. Below are some of the most popular theories:

  • Pirate Gold

    One of the earliest theories suggests that the island was used by pirates to bury their loot. Captain Kidd, a notorious pirate, is often mentioned in this context. However, no concrete evidence has been found to support this claim.

    Knights Templar

    Another intriguing theory posits that the Knights Templar hid their treasure on Oak Island. Proponents of this theory point to the island’s intricate design and the presence of symbols linked to the Templars.

    Shakespearean Manuscripts

    Some believe that the island holds original manuscripts of William Shakespeare’s works, hidden to protect them from censorship or destruction.

    The Curse of Oak Island

    The term "curse" is often used to describe the string of misfortunes that have befallen those who dared to explore Oak Island. From accidents to financial ruin, the island has a reputation for punishing those who seek its secrets. While skeptics dismiss these claims as mere coincidence, believers point to a series of eerie events as proof of the curse’s existence.

    Documented Incidents

    • Robert Restall: Died in a tragic accident while attempting to clear a tunnel.
    • Financial Ruin: Many expeditions have ended in bankruptcy, leaving investors empty-handed.
    • Mysterious Disappearances: Some explorers have vanished without a trace, fueling speculation about supernatural forces.

    The Science Behind the Mystery

    While the allure of treasure drives much of the interest in Oak Island, the scientific community has also taken an interest in the island’s unique features. Geologists, engineers, and archaeologists have all contributed to our understanding of the island’s mysteries.

    Geological Insights

    The island’s geology plays a crucial role in its enigma. The presence of limestone and clay has made excavation particularly challenging, while the island’s proximity to the ocean explains the flooding tunnels.

    Engineering Marvels

    The Money Pit’s design has been described as an engineering marvel, with its intricate system of tunnels and traps. Some experts believe it was constructed by individuals with advanced knowledge of hydraulics and structural engineering.
